Obama Backs New Launcher and Bigger NASA Budget 391

The AAAS's ScienceInsider confidently reports that NASA is in line to receive $1 billion more next year. Reader coop0030 sends this quote: "President Barack Obama will ask Congress next year to fund a new heavy-lift launcher to take humans to the Moon, asteroids, and the moons of Mars... The president chose the new direction for the US human space flight program Wednesday at a White House meeting with NASA Administrator Charles Bolden, according to officials familiar with the discussion. NASA would receive an additional $1 billion in 2011 both to get the new launcher on track and to bolster the agency's fleet of robotic Earth-monitoring spacecraft."

    • by camperdave ( 969942 ) on Friday December 18, 2009 @01:07PM (#30489144) Journal
      They were supposed to reuse shuttle parts and know-how to make things work better.

      They were supposed to, but they didn't. They developed a new solid rocket motors for the ARES-I. They're developing new engines, new solids, new tankage, new upper stage engines (as well as needing new crawlers, and nwe launch pads) for the ARES-V. About the only thing that's reused from the shuttle (or so I've read) is the system that ignites the solids.

    • by Graymalkin ( 13732 ) on Friday December 18, 2009 @06:46PM (#30494368)

      The Ares I design is not simple, cheap, or even really effective. A good portion of the expense of launching the Shuttle, an Ares I, or anything else is manpower. You have a lot of people that get paid salaries no matter how many launches take place every year. The cost of a launch then becomes (vehicle cost) + (yearly operations and personnel cost/scheduled launches that year). If you launch one rocket a year it's fairly expensive, if you launch six then the price of each launch goes down. You might recognize this cost-production curve an economy of scale which is what it is.

      The Ares I was meant to be able to carry a fully decked out Orion capsule capable of carrying four people, long solo flights with an extended service module, a toilet, and the ability to to land on the ground with parachutes and airbags. It turns out the Ares I can't do any of that so the Orion had to be scaled down to only carry three people, no toilet, no air bags for ground landings, and a service module just barely capable of getting astronauts to the ISS or some other vehicle.

      The rub with the Ares I is that it is damn near useless without the Ares V follow-on. Because it can't carry much into orbit it is essentially an expensive bus to take three astronauts to the ISS. People bitch about the Shuttle being an expensive tow truck but it can carry seven astronauts in addition to twenty tons of cargo and can survive independently for weeks. Going back to the launch cost problem, the Ares V requires significant changes made to one of the two launch pads at KSC. This leaves only one available for Ares I launches. Only having a single pad available for the Ares I puts a limit on the number of Ares I flights that can be made every year. The low frequency of flights increases the cost of every kilo launched on an Ares I rocket.

      The cost per unit of mass problem with the Ares I determines what sort of missions you can afford to use it for. There was an unmanned Orion capsule design that was intended to be used for cargo resupply to the ISS. The low launch frequency put the cost per unit of mass too high for that design to make any sense and the low number of flights even possible for the Ares I meant there were scheduling problems as well. Since the Ares I can't launch a well equipped Orion capsule the only use for it until the Ares V is ready is to ferry people (no meaningful cargo) back and forth to the ISS. Again the low launch frequency means this is really expensive, it would be cheaper to buy assembled Soyuz rockets from Russia and launch them ourselves than it would be to send crews up in Orions via the Ares I.

  • DIRECT (Score:5, Interesting)

    by camperdave ( 969942 ) on Friday December 18, 2009 @12:00PM (#30488114) Journal
    I am glad they are ditching ARES-I. The thing could barely lift the Orion module into orbit, and that's after lopping off all sorts of features (land landing, six person crew, toilet, etc). Then there were the thrust oscillation issues. A solid rocket does not produce a steady thrust. As it burns, chunks of the fuel can come loose and alter the burn characteristics of the engine as a whole. On the Shuttle, there was a flexible beam running through the external tank. The solids were attached to both ends of the flexible beam, and the orbiter was attached to the middle. They had to develop some sort of spring system for ARES-I, which didn't help its already weak lift capabilities.

    This [directlauncher.com] makes a lot more sense. Take the basic shuttle launch system, remove the orbiter, stick the engines on the bottom, put the Orion module on the top. There would be no costly engine development, as the rocket uses the same proven engine that has been launching the shuttle into orbit for the past thirty years. The J-130 (as its called) can lift the Orion module into orbit with ease. In fact, it could lift two - and not the stripped down versions, but the full featured Orions. Imagine being able to park one permanently at the ISS, as a lifeboat. The J-130, through the use of a module that mimics the mount points of the shuttle's cargo bay, could lift any payload that the shuttle could lift - including the Canadarm and an airlock for EVAs, something the ARES-I cannot do.

    Because it shares so much of the shuttle heritage, the Jupiter system can keep the bulk of the current shuttle workers employed, especially if the current shuttle mission manifest is stretched out, or perhaps a flight or two added. The ARES system would leave a decade-long gap in some areas. Far to long to keep people around "polishing tools".
